HR Administrator

Posted by PRATAP PARTNERSHIP LTD.

Our client in the centre of Sheffield are adding to their HR team, creating a new role for a HR Administrator, based in the office Monday - Friday. The role requires someone with relevant admin experience in a HR setting. It comes at an exciting time of growth for the business and gives someone the opportunity to show their support skills in HR to make a real difference to the team.

Duties include:

  • Ensuring all data and employee records updates are on the HR system at all times
  • Calculating monthly absence management figures to report to management
  • Responsible for the co-ordination of the time & attendance system - including project work
  • Co-ordinating absence management documents and supporting line managers with procedures
  • Creating contracts for new employees, arranging interviews, and general recruitment administration
  • Providing admin support for documents relating to starters, leavers, and internal moves
  • Maintaining and generating reports regularly
  • Working closely with Payroll to ensure any changes/updates are put through smoothly
  • Supporting Training by producing documents where required
  • Supporting the HR Team in the production of process guides
  • Ensuring HR-related information is communicated effectively across the business

We're looking for someone with experience across several of the areas above, with exposure to working in a HR department or assisting with HR duties in a smaller business. This is a fast-paced role and needs someone who can use their existing skills and also learn new areas of responsibility quickly. We're also looking for advanced IT skills - using MS Office packages daily to a high standard. Confidence when dealing with Line Managers, Management and all employees is essential, as are generally strong communication skills.

Although reporting to the HR Manager, the role will involve a lot of autonomous work, so we are looking for someone confident in their ability to make decisions, and to problem solve on their own initiative.

This is an office-based role Monday - Friday and offers 25 days holiday + bank holidays, healthcare scheme, pension, and discretionary employee bonus scheme.
